Journey is one of the most influential arena rock bands of the 1970s and '80s. However, the first few years were rough going. Between 1973 and 1976, Journey released three studio albums, all of which failed to meet the expectations of Columbia Records, which nearly dropped the band. Marking a new era for the band, “Arrival” was the first Journey album to feature Steve Augeri on lead vocals, replacing Steve Perry. Produced by Kevin Shirley and recorded at Avatar Studios in New York City, it failed to achieve the commercial success of previous albums but was appreciated by the band’s dedicated fan base. Highlights. Steve Perry left Journey the first time due to feeling burnt out after their final show in 1987. Perry left Journey a second (and final) time because of debilitating pain caused by a reported hiking accident.Apr 7, 2024 · Steve Perry had a good reason for leaving his Journey band members, at least, the second time around. via: Instar/TheThings. Highlights. Steve Perry left Journey the first time due to feeling burnt out after their final show in 1987. Perry left Journey a second (and final) time because of debilitating pain caused by a reported hiking accident. Steve Perry was not Journey's first lead singer, however, he was the band's most recognized. After Perry’s departure from the band and replacement with Steve Augeri, Journey commenced their first tour in over ten years in 1998. They released the album Arrival in 2001, and the EP Red 13 the following year.
